SCHATZ FINISHES 11TH AT LAWRENCEBURG

Donny Schatz battles Tony Stewart at Lawrenceburg Speedway. (Travis Branch photo.)

LAWRENCEBURG, IN (May 28, 2012) – Donny Schatz was hoping to make it two straight wins at Lawrenceburg (Ind.) Speedway on Monday night. He won the Outlaws last stop on the 3/8-mile high banks back in the summer of 2009 and was coming off an impressive run in Charlotte. Unfortunately, things didn’t get started well and Schatz did his best to close the night with an 11th-place finish.

Qualifying 19th in the field of 34 cars was not the way the four-time WoO champion wanted to begin the evening. During the third heat, he blew a right-front tire on the Tony Stewart Racing No. 15 STP/Armor All/Chevrolet J&J. His STP crew replaced the tire and he stormed back from eighth to finish third. One more caution may have changed the entire evening, but the yellow never waived and he transferred him into the 35-lap A-Feature.

In the A-feature, he found himself searching all over the track for a place to move forward. The low line in one and two worked for a while. He made the top work in three and four for a few laps. He found the middle lane following a few restarts. He had a tremendous restart midway through the race, but it was called back for another driver jumping. Two restarts later, Schatz was called for jumping. In the end he finished 11th.
The Fargo, N.D., racer remains in second in the 2012 WoO championship standings. He trails Steve Kinser by 26 points heading into this weekend’s races at Attica (Ohio) Raceway Park Friday and I-96 Speedway in Lake Odessa, Mich. Saturday.
